Transaction cc3ef66db77336fd219da4dd62ea2e059d5e68d2a309ea4db1f7dc571930d989

1 Input
2 Outputs
  • cc3ef66db77336fd219da4dd62ea2e059d5e68d2a309ea4db1f7dc571930d989:0
  • value  812704
    address  18dvWpiAhh1BtVd5eQUWNAWaF6qbUypHVr
  • cc3ef66db77336fd219da4dd62ea2e059d5e68d2a309ea4db1f7dc571930d989:1
  • value  134850043
    address  32ymqah5MgMJV99rHPoSX1pXmd6jWYHnZH